To understand the gravity of this title, we must first look at its original Japanese source: . The central word here is "Dogeza" (土下座), a formal, traditional Japanese act of kneeling and bowing one's head to the ground. It represents the highest form of apology or supplication, reserved for expressing profound remorse or begging for mercy. The title, therefore, promises not just a simple apology, but a moment of total submission—a powerful, humbling act that is meant to reset the balance of a relationship.
